junky
/ˈd͡ʒʌŋkiː/ · adj
Meaning
- Resembling or characteristic of junk; cheap, worthless, or of low quality.
- Full of junk.
- Alternative spelling of junkie.
Etymology / origin
Etymology tree English junk Proto-Indo-European *-kos Proto-Germanic *-gaz Proto-West Germanic *-g Old English -iġ Middle English -y English -y English junky From junk + -y (adjectival suffix).
